當前位置:首頁 » 編程語言 » c語言中浮點數e2代表什麼
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

c語言中浮點數e2代表什麼

發布時間: 2022-06-24 15:58:39

❶ 在c語言中,e代表什麼意思3.0e0.2為什麼不合法

e代表10的指數,例如3.0e2或者3.0e-2。
3.0e0.2不合法,因為e的後面不能為浮點數,必須為整數。

❷ 在C語言中E2是(選擇題)

D
E2不值為100的實型常數
如為實型常數E2前必有數字不可預設;
0E2 0.0E2 才為100的實型常數

❸ c語言中的e2是什麼

1e2表示1*10^2,所以e2就是表示10^2

❹ c語言中「%e」表示什麼意思

C語言%e的意思是:以指數形式輸出實數。
指針的值是語言實現(編譯程序)相關的,但幾乎所有實現中,指針的值都是一個表示地址空間中某個存儲器單元的整數。
printf函數族中對於%p一般以十六進制整數方式輸出指針的值,附加前綴0x。
示例:
int
i
=
1;
printf("%p",&i);
相當於
int
i
=
1;
printf("0x%x",&i);
對於32位的指針,輸出一般會是類似0xf0001234之類的結果。
%e存在的理由除了附加前綴輸出的便利性以外,指針的大小是不確定的,由實現決定。
根據地址空間的大小,一般有16位、32位、64位的指針。
盡管目前32位平台上的指針一般全是32位的,但舊的一些平台上可能有多種長度的指針(例如非標準的near、far、huge修飾的pointer)混用,無法用%x、%lx、%hx、%llx(對應int、long、short、long
long)中的任意一種保證能輸出所有類型的指針。
其餘由「%」和格式字元組成的意義是:
%d整型輸出,%ld長整型輸出,
%o以八進制數形式輸出整數,
%x以十六進制數形式輸出整數,
%u以十進制數輸出unsigned型數據(無符號數)。
%c用來輸出一個字元,
%s用來輸出一個字元串,
%f用來輸出實數,以小數形式輸出,
%e以指數形式輸出實數,
%g根據大小自動選f格式或e格式,且不輸出無意義的零。

❺ c語言中%e是什麼意思

%e是一種轉換說明符號,表示浮點數,並且採用e計數法。

比如2.12e2

❻ C語言中的 03e2 是合法的浮點數嗎

是合法的,只要是e前面有數字就,e後面必須為整數,就是合法的

❼ 在c 語言中1.5E2表示什麼意思

在c 語言中1.5E2表示——1.5乘以10的2次方,叫作科學計數法。

❽ c語言中1e2,5e3有什麼區別

1e2=120
5e3=5000
e代表浮點數的科學計數法,指的是乘上10的若干次方

❾ 請問C語言中1.23e-2中的1.23、e、-2分別都是什麼意思 為什麼浮點型數據要分成小數部分和指數部分

在C語言里1.23 * 10^-2 意思是科學計數法的表示方法。

科學記數法是把一個數表示成a與10的n次冪相乘的形式(1≤|a|<10,n為整數),當要標記或運算某個較大或較小且位數較多時,用科學記數法免去浪費很多空間和時間。

浮點型數據表示小數小數點位置的不確定性,用這樣的方式存儲可以節省存儲空間,例:比如定點小數0.000000001有太多位置存儲0,並且可以表示的數據范圍也會更大,精度相對也更高。

(9)c語言中浮點數e2代表什麼擴展閱讀

科學計數法的好處

1、科學計數法標記或運算某個較大或較小且位數較多時,用科學記數法免去浪費很多空間和時間。

2、用科學記數法表示數時,不改變數的符號,只是改變數的書寫形式而已,可以方便的表示日常生活中遇到的一些極大或極小的數。

3、運用科學記數法a×10^n的數字,它的精確度以a的最後一個數在原數中的數位為准。